Summary

This is a love song by a woman in St Kilda, in which she tells of her love for a young Campbell nobleman from Islay. She condemns those who have said that she is pregnant. If she could write to the man in Islay, she would tell him this was not true.

Item Notes

8 quatrains sung. There is a 3-line chorus at the beginning and end of the song. A single line chorus is sung after each quatrain. The song was composed by a St Kilda woman. William Matheson heard the song from several people including his mother and aunt.

See:
'MacDonald Collection of Gaelic Poetry' p. 365
'Transactions of the Gaelic Society of Inverness' vol. IX (1879-80) p. 22
'Songs of Gaelic Scotland' (A. L. Gillies) p. 418
